PWC Australia is likely to need a long time to recover from what is turning out to be a self-inflicted double whammy. The tax-leak scandal that came to light in January cost CEO Tom Seymour his job, prompted a number of government departments and private sector companies to suspend doing business with the professional services firm, which then sold its government advisory business for a token A$1, less than one U.S. dollar. Now the independent review sparked by the furore has laid bare another problem: PWC Australia took a do as I say not as I do approach to running its own shop.
